Performance: MD5 is computationally lightweight and can hash large quantities of details promptly, which makes it ideal for non-delicate applications like checksums and info verification.
The result will become the new initialization vector B with the third Procedure. The values for B, C and D may also be rotated to the right, to ensure B gets to be the initialization vector C, C will become the initialization vector D, and D gets to be the initialization vector A.
Even though MD5 was as soon as commonplace, it really is no longer viewed as a secure option for cryptographic reasons in today’s cybersecurity landscape.
Checksums: Several application offers and downloads deliver an MD5 checksum for users to verify the downloaded information.
MD5 functions by breaking apart the enter info into blocks, and after that iterating over Each individual block to use a series of mathematical functions to create an output that is unique for that block. These outputs are then combined and even further processed to supply the final digest.
MD5 is considered deprecated due to its vulnerability to collision and pre-picture attacks, which help it become unsuitable for making sure details integrity, secure password storage, and cryptographic security.
Spread the loveStanding desks are getting to be increasingly well-known over the years, with Lots of people deciding upon to include them into their day by day routines. The health benefits of standing regularly all through the ...
The values for B, C and D were being also shuffled to the proper, offering us new initialization vectors for the next operation:
The opposite enter traces again on the B at the very best, that is the initialization vector B. If you refer again for the The MD5 algorithm’s initialization vectors area, you will see this worth is 89abcdef.
There are plenty of instruments which can be used to deliver a MD5 file (backlink to my report on the topic). Whatever the functioning technique you use, try to be in the position to swiftly find an answer, either a local way to get it done (frequently in command line) or by setting up a graphical Device to do the exact same point with none essential skill.
There isn't a logic in the result, and In case you have just the MD5 hash, great luck to seek out the first worth.
Prioritize Units: Prioritize the migration of critical methods and those who manage sensitive information. These needs to be the primary to changeover to safer authentication procedures.
Assault to these kinds of info sets lead to the economical destroy, sabotage or exposure of confidential elements belonging to men and women and economic and integrity ruin for businesses. There's been appreciable progress…
A subject of cryptography aiming to produce algorithms safe against quantum computing assaults, which could render latest algorithms like read more MD5 obsolete.
Comments on “Fascination About what is md5's application”